Ver Mensaje Individual
  #5 (permalink)  
Antiguo 12/09/2013, 14:34
leonardo_josue
Colaborador
 
Fecha de Ingreso: enero-2007
Ubicación: México
Mensajes: 2.097
Antigüedad: 17 años, 10 meses
Puntos: 447
Respuesta: Consultar por 2 campos que juntos forman un id

Hola fenix4:

No sé si entendí correctamente, pero según los datos que pones podrías hacer esto:

Código MySQL:
Ver original
  1. mysql> SELECT * FROM tabla;
  2. +------+---------+
  3. | tipo | nro_exp |
  4. +------+---------+
  5. |    1 |       1 |
  6. |    1 |       2 |
  7. |    1 |       3 |
  8. |    1 |       4 |
  9. |    1 |       5 |
  10. |    2 |       1 |
  11. |    2 |       2 |
  12. |    2 |       3 |
  13. |    3 |       1 |
  14. |    3 |       2 |
  15. +------+---------+
  16. 10 rows in set (0.00 sec)
  17.  
  18. mysql> SELECT * FROM tabla
  19.        -> WHERE tipo != 1 OR (tipo = 1 AND nro_exp NOT IN (2, 3));
  20. +------+---------+
  21. | tipo | nro_exp |
  22. +------+---------+
  23. |    1 |       1 |
  24. |    1 |       4 |
  25. |    1 |       5 |
  26. |    2 |       1 |
  27. |    2 |       2 |
  28. |    2 |       3 |
  29. |    3 |       1 |
  30. |    3 |       2 |
  31. +------+---------+
  32. 8 rows in set (0.03 sec)

Saludos
Leo.